Position OverviewWe are seeking a highly motivated and experienced Construction Manager to join our Capital Projects team at a GMP-regulated manufacturing site in Rhode Island. This role is integral to ensuring construction and facility projects are executed safely, efficiently, and in full compliance with regulatory standards.
The ideal candidate will bring strong leadership and communication skills, strategic thinking, and a proven track record of managing construction contractors in highly regulated environments. This is an onsite position at a 24/7 GMP manufacturing facility, requiring close coordination with multiple departments to ensure minimal disruption to operations.
Key Responsibilities- Support Project Managers in overseeing all contractor activities and ensuring compliance with site standards and safety protocols.
- Lead daily safety talks prior to work start and maintain a visible presence in the field to ensure work is performed safely and to quality expectations.
- Coordinate daily construction activities with multiple internal departments to prevent operational conflicts.
- Ensure all pre‑construction requirements are completed and approved, including:
Contractor Pre‑Qualification, Job Hazard Analysis (JHA), Method of Procedure (MOP), Chemical Use Requests (CUR). - Read and interpret “Issued for Construction” (IFC) drawings, including P&.
- Verify installation and testing meets specifications, standards, and approved submittals.
- Monitor project progress in alignment with established schedules and timelines.
- Maintain a Training Curriculum compliance rate of at least 95%.
- Participate in project meetings and serve as the "eyes and ears" of the Project Manager on‑site.
- Ensure compliance with all Environmental Health, Safety & Security (EHSS) and GMP regulations.
- Manage multiple construction crafts and disciplines without directly directing contractor personnel.
